Blade Material Quality
Choosing a high-quality blade material is essential for a Santoku knife’s performance, as it directly influences sharpness, edge retention, and durability. Materials like VG-10, 10Cr15CoMoV, and high-carbon stainless steel are excellent choices, offering superior cutting ability and long-lasting edges. The steel’s hardness, measured in HRC, usually ranges from 58 to 62; higher numbers mean better resistance to dulling. Laminated or Damascus steel blades combine layers for added strength, flexibility, and resistance to chipping. Proper heat treatment and cryogenic tempering further enhance toughness and longevity. Additionally, the steel’s chromium content affects corrosion resistance—higher chromium levels mean the blade is more resistant to rust and staining. Selecting the right steel guarantees your Santoku remains sharp and reliable over time.

Blade Sharpness & Edge
The sharpness of a Santoku knife’s blade is essential for making clean, precise cuts with minimal effort. It directly affects the ease of slicing, dicing, and chopping, saving time and reducing fatigue. The blade’s edge angle, usually between 10-18 degrees per side, influences sharpness and durability — lower angles offer sharper edges but may need more frequent honing. High-quality knives often feature hand-sharpened edges, which stay razor-sharp longer and provide better control. The steel material, like Japanese VG-MAX or German high-carbon steel, also plays a role in how well the blade retains its edge. Additionally, a hollow or Granton edge creates air pockets that reduce sticking and friction, helping the blade stay sharp during repetitive tasks.
Knife Size & Weight
When selecting a Santoku knife, considering its size and weight is essential because these factors directly impact how comfortable and effective it feels in your hand. Most Santoku knives range from 5.5 to 7 inches, with 7 inches being the most versatile for various tasks. Heavier knives provide more momentum for chopping but can cause fatigue during extended use, so finding a good balance is key. Lighter knives are easier to maneuver and reduce wrist strain, making them ideal for delicate or precise work. The weight, typically between 4 to 7 ounces, influences stability and control. Ultimately, your choice should align with your hand size and strength to guarantee comfortable, efficient handling without sacrificing control or causing discomfort.
Construction & Durability
Choosing the right Santoku knife means paying close attention to its construction and durability, as these factors determine how long it will perform well in your kitchen. High-quality materials like high-carbon stainless steel or Damascus steel boost corrosion resistance and longevity. Forged blades are typically stronger and more resilient than stamped ones, which tend to be lighter but less durable. Full-tang construction, where the blade runs through the handle, ensures stability and reduces handle failure risks. Handle materials like Pakkawood or synthetic composites influence resistance to cracking, warping, and temperature changes. Additionally, proper heat treatment, such as vacuum heat-treatment or cryogenic tempering, enhances the blade’s hardness and edge retention, ensuring your knife stays sharp longer and withstands daily use.
Maintenance & Care Needs
Proper maintenance is essential to keep your Santoku knife performing at its best. I recommend hand washing it with mild soap and drying thoroughly to prevent corrosion, as dishwasher cleaning can damage both the blade and handle. Regular sharpening with whetstones or professional services helps maintain a sharp edge, ensuring safer and more efficient cutting. Using a honing rod frequently realigns the edge, extending the time between sharpenings. Proper storage is also key; storing your knife in a knife block or sheath protects the blade from dulling and accidental damage. Avoid exposing your Santoku to high temperatures or harsh detergents. By following these simple care routines, you’ll ensure your knife stays sharp, reliable, and in top condition for years to come.

What Are the Main Differences Between Japanese and German Steel Santoku Knives?
Japanese steel santoku knives typically feature harder steel, making them sharper and better for precise cuts, but also more brittle. German steel knives, on the other hand, usually use softer steel, which offers greater durability and easier sharpening, but might not hold an edge as long. I prefer Japanese steel for fine, detailed work, while German steel suits heavy-duty chopping and durability. Each has its strengths depending on your cooking needs.

What Maintenance Is Required to Keep High-Carbon Steel Knives Sharp?
To keep my high-carbon steel knives sharp, I regularly hone them with a good steel to realign the edge, and I sharpen them with a whetstone or sharpener when they start to dull. I also hand wash and dry them immediately after use to prevent rust. Storing in a knife block or on a magnetic strip helps protect the edge. Consistent maintenance guarantees my knives stay razor-sharp and ready for precise cuts.
